Oleg Chaykin

Oleg Chaykin

Senior Manager, Visa Direct @ Visa

About Oleg Chaykin

Oleg Chaykin is a Senior Manager at Visa Direct, where he has worked since 2021 in Moscow, Russia. He has extensive experience in international relations and business development, having held various positions at organizations such as SWIFT, the U.S. Department of State, and the Ministry of Economic Development of the Russian Federation.

People similar to Oleg Chaykin